Cisco’s SNMP Vulnerability: A Critical Threat to Network Security

Cisco has recently disclosed a critical zero-day vulnerability, designated as CVE-2025-20352, within its widely utilized IOS and IOS XE software platforms. This flaw resides in the Simple Network Management Protocol (SNMP) subsystem and has been confirmed to be actively exploited in real-world scenarios. The vulnerability was initially identified during an investigation by Cisco’s Technical Assistance Center (TAC).

Understanding the Vulnerability

The core issue stems from a stack-based buffer overflow (CWE-121) within the SNMP subsystem of both Cisco IOS and IOS XE software. An attacker can exploit this flaw by transmitting a specially crafted SNMP packet over IPv4 or IPv6 networks to a susceptible device. Notably, all versions of SNMP (v1, v2c, and v3) are vulnerable to this exploit.

Potential Impact Based on Attacker Privileges

The severity of the exploit varies depending on the attacker’s level of access:

– Low-Privileged Attacker: An authenticated remote attacker with minimal privileges can cause the affected device to reload, resulting in a denial-of-service (DoS) condition. This requires access to an SNMPv2c read-only community string or valid SNMPv3 user credentials.

– High-Privileged Attacker: An attacker possessing administrative or privilege level 15 credentials can execute arbitrary code as the ‘root’ user on devices running IOS XE, thereby gaining full control over the system.

Active Exploitation and Affected Devices

Cisco’s Product Security Incident Response Team (PSIRT) has confirmed instances of this vulnerability being exploited in the wild. Attackers have been observed leveraging this flaw after initially compromising local administrator credentials, indicating a sophisticated, multi-stage attack strategy.

The vulnerability affects a broad spectrum of Cisco devices running vulnerable versions of IOS and IOS XE software with SNMP enabled. Specific products mentioned include the Meraki MS390 and Cisco Catalyst 9300 Series Switches.

Mitigation and Remediation Strategies

Cisco has released software updates to address this vulnerability and strongly recommends that all customers upgrade to a patched software release to fully remediate the issue. The advisory, identified as ‘cisco-sa-snmp-x4LPhte,’ clarifies that there are no workarounds available.

For organizations unable to immediately apply the updates, Cisco has provided a mitigation technique. Administrators can configure an SNMP view to exclude the affected object IDs (OIDs), preventing the vulnerable code path from being triggered. However, Cisco cautions that this mitigation may disrupt network management functionalities, such as device discovery and hardware inventory monitoring. As a general security measure, Cisco also advises restricting SNMP access to only trusted users.

Broader Implications and Recommendations

This incident underscores the critical importance of robust credential management and timely software updates. Organizations are urged to review their network configurations, ensure that SNMP access is restricted to trusted users, and apply the necessary patches without delay. Regular monitoring and auditing of network devices for unusual activity can also help in early detection and mitigation of potential exploits.

Conclusion

The disclosure of CVE-2025-20352 highlights the ever-present threats to network infrastructure and the necessity for proactive security measures. By understanding the nature of this vulnerability and implementing the recommended remediation strategies, organizations can safeguard their networks against potential attacks.